2.2 Examples of potential

(3) OPLS potential for n-alkanes

Optimized Potential for Liquid Simulation (OPLS)

(Applicable for Diesel fuel: C12H26)

Nonbonded interaction:

Bond bending potential:

Bond torsion potential:

CH3 & CH2 are regarded as separate units

3.2 Fluid flow in nanochannels

Couette flow in nanochannels

Page 28: 0906MDS and its applications to engineering thermophysics and its... · 2017. 10. 9. · 1 Molecular Dynamics Simulation and Its Applications in Engineering Thermophysics Bing-Yang

28

3.2 Fluid flow in nanochannels

The velocity profile can be obtained for various conditions (temperature or pressure) to measure the velocity slip.Molecular collision behaviors is also obtained to know how much momentum is transported during a collision.

Velocity profilesMolecular collision behaviors

at 100K (a) & 300K (b)

3.3 Thermal properties of carbon nanotubes

Carbon nanotubes with a temperature difference are simulated.The thermal conductivity can be obtained by measuring the temperature profile.

Heat conduction in carbon nanotubes

Page 32: 0906MDS and its applications to engineering thermophysics and its... · 2017. 10. 9. · 1 Molecular Dynamics Simulation and Its Applications in Engineering Thermophysics Bing-Yang

32

3.3 Thermal properties of carbon nanotubes

The thermal conductivity increases with the increasing nanotube length.The exponential power for its length dependence decreases with the increasing nanotube length . It shows the ballistic transport behaviors of phonons, different from the traditional diffusion mode.
